Osteogaleal flaps in pediatric cranioplasty

Summary
Osteogaleal flaps facilitate effective cranial defect reconstruction in pediatric patients, promoting excellent bone healing and reducing infection risks. This technique offers a reliable solution for restoring cranial integrity and appearance.

Background:
- Cranial defects exceeding 2-3 cm require reconstruction for protection and cosmesis.
- Traditional methods face challenges with infection risk and bone healing in pediatric cases.
Observation:
- Osteogaleal flaps were utilized for cranioplasty in two pediatric patients.
- Bone was harvested from the diploë in one case and full-thickness adjacent bone grafts were used in the other.
- Postoperative recovery was uneventful for both patients.
Findings:
- Scintigraphic studies confirmed flap viability and uptake in the early postoperative period.
- Computed tomography revealed rapid bone healing and satisfactory contouring.
- The osteogaleal flap's vascularity, derived from the galea and periosteum, appears to nourish the graft.
Implications:
- Osteogaleal flaps present a promising technique for pediatric cranioplasty.
- Their reliable vascularity, ease of harvest, and adaptability make them ideal for diverse cranial defects.
- This method enhances bone healing and minimizes infection risk in pediatric craniofacial reconstruction.
